Block 340,826
Block Hash
6af6bde80e4a23fc2f548bef6047322f7e43b4468b777bc6c04b7ba0e8c7e8d3
Previous Block Hash
89c541597ade8bd009f6d150c1fa5c74b11967f80ebc4dc7fb79ed6c86b026d2
Mined
Transactions
3
Difficulty
24.19 M
Size
623 bytes
Transactions (3)
1 input, 1 output
62,500.00452
PEPE
1 input, 2 outputs
337,380.20119256
PEPE
1 input, 2 outputs
20,115.66712
PEPE